The University of Calgary?s Students? Union is proud to present the 2nd Annual Gingerbread House Building Contest! On December 6th 2011 from 12-2pm, clubs will have the chance to build fabulous gingerbread creations and then compete against one another for over $300 in club funding. How do you win? Spectators, friends, and fellow club members can vote for the most epic house by donating money. The top three teams will take home some clubs cash and a whole new level of pride. Gingerbread House Building Rules: ? Teams of 4-6 people from one club will be provided with Gingerbread house making kits ? Teams are allowed to bring in three additional items of their choosing to add to their houses to make them bigger, badder, and more delicious ? Teams will have 30 minutes to assemble and decorate their kit ? Once the kits have been assembled, each team will have one hour to encourage individuals to ?vote? on their house with donations. Teams are allowed to leave the building location and go elsewhere in the school to recruit voters, however all donations must be brought back to the North Courtyard before the hour time limit is up. ? Eating another team?s house is not allowed because that?s uncool ? Winners will be announced during the Nogfest Wrap-up Show at That Empty Space 3-6pm Dec 9th, so make sure you are there to collect your coin! First place will receive $150.00 in club funding, second place will receive $100.00 in club funding and third place will receive $75.00 in clubs funding to pay for a party, buy pizza, or whatever your club is into! Registration for the Gingerbread Building Contest closes at November 29th, 2011 at 4:30 p.m. Send the name of your club along with the contact info of a team captain to eventsteam @ au . ucalgary . ca to reserve your spot. The Students? Union is also pleased to announce a ?Toy Mountain? initiative. Students will have the opportunity to donate new, packaged toys during the week of December 5tth through 9th from 11:00 am-2:00 am at the ?Ugly Sweater Sale? table in the North Courtyard of MacEwan student?s centre. While all students are encouraged to donate and will be entered into a prize draw at the end of the week, we are offering additional incentive for clubs. Club members can donate toys on behalf of their club, and the club who donates the most toys will win additional club funding.
